Summary of the comparison

Haimo Primary School and St Thomas More Catholic Primary School are primary schools in London.

  • Haimo Primary School scores 66 out of 100 (grade C, average) and St Thomas More Catholic Primary School scores 75 out of 100 (grade B, strong). St Thomas More Catholic Primary School is ahead on our composite score.

  • Haimo Primary School was judged Good and St Thomas More Catholic Primary School was judged Good.

  • On the share of pupils meeting the expected standard in reading, writing and maths at Key Stage 2, the latest published figures are 72.0% for Haimo Primary School and 69.0% for St Thomas More Catholic Primary School.

  • The share of pupils meeting the expected standard at Key Stage 2 has held broadly level at Haimo Primary School (70.0% in 2022-23, 72.0% in 2024-25) and has fallen at St Thomas More Catholic Primary School (83.0% in 2022-23, 69.0% in 2024-25).
